County approves $3,200 Otis preventative maintenance for elevator

Worth County Board of Supervisors · August 31, 2026

Summary

Worth County approved a $3,200 preventative maintenance service from Otis (five-step procedure) to be attached to the annual elevator service; board members framed the work as insurance against larger future costs.

The board reviewed and approved a proposed preventative maintenance package from Otis for the courthouse elevator, described in the meeting as a five-step procedure with a one-time cost of $3,200 (attached to the annual service visit). Supervisors said regular maintenance can reduce the risk and expense of future repairs or entrapments.

One supervisor noted the cost is often less than downstream emergency repairs, characterizing the preventative work as insurance. The board moved to approve the service and carried the motion by voice vote.
